Do’s And Don’ts For Homeowners Managing With Water Damage
Water provides life, however water intrusion on some components where it's not meant to be can result in damages and also inconvenience. It can peel off away the surface area and also wear down the material's structure if the water seeps right into your framework. Mold and mildew also grow in a damp setting, which can be dangerous for your as well as your household's health and wellness. In addition, houses with water damages scent mildewy and also old.

Water can originate from several sources like tropical storms, floodings, ruptured pipelines, leakages, as well as drain issues. If you have water damages, it's much better to have a working knowledge of security precautions. Right here are a few guidelines on how to deal with water damages.

 

 

Do Prioritize House Insurance Coverage



Seasonal water damage can originate from floodings, seasonal rainfalls, and also wind. There is also an occurrence of a sudden flooding, whether it originated from a faulty pipe that suddenly bursts right into your home. To safeguard your house, obtain home insurance coverage that covers both disasters such as all-natural tragedies, as well as emergency situations like broken plumbing.

 

 

Do Not Fail To Remember to Switch Off Energies



When calamity strikes and you're in a flood-prone area, turn off the major electric circuit. Switching off the power prevents
When water comes in as water serves as a conductor, electrical shocks. Do not neglect to shut off the major water line shutoff as a means to avoid more damage.
Keep your furniture steady as they can relocate around and create additional damages if the floodwaters are getting high.

 

 

Do Stay Proactive as well as Heed Weather Informs



If you live in a location tormented by floodings, stay prepared and aggressive at all times. Listen to the news and also emptying cautions if you live near a body of water like a lake, river, or creek .

 

 

Don't Disregard the Roofing System



Prior to the climate transforms terrible and also for the worse, do a roofing evaluation. A better habit is to have a yearly roof examination to reduce complex problems and future problems. A great roofing without holes and leakages can be an excellent guard versus a tool and also the rainfall to prevent rainfall damage. Your contractor must take care of the damaged seamless gutters or any other signs of damages or weakening. An evaluation will prevent water from moving down your wall surfaces as well as saturating your ceiling.

 

 

Do Take Note Of Tiny Leaks



There are red flags that can attract your interest and indicate to you some damaged pipes in your residence. Indicators of red flags in your pipelines include bubbling paint, peeling off wallpaper, water streaks, water spots, or trickling audios behind the walls. Repair work as well as inspect your plumbing repaired before it results in huge damages to your home, financial resources, as well as a personal nightmare.

 

 

Do Not Panic in Case of a Ruptured Pipeline



Timing is vital when it comes to water damage. If a pipe ruptureds in your home, promptly closed off your major water shutoff to cut off the source as well as avoid even more damage. Call a respectable water damage repair expert for support.

Water Damage Do and Don'ts

 

Water damage at your home or commercial property is a serious problem. You will need assistance from a professional plumber and a water damage restoration agency to get things back in order. While you are waiting for help to arrive, however, there are some things you should do to make the situation better. Likewise, there are things you absolutely shoud not do because they will only make things worse.



 

DO these things to improve your situation

 

Get some ventilation going. Open up your doors, your windows, your cabinets – everything. Don’t let anything remain closed. Your aim here is to expose as much surface area to air as possible in order to quicken the drying out process. Use fans if you have them, but only if they’re plugged into a part of the house that’s not currently underwater.

 

Remove as much standing water as you can. Do this by using mops, sponges and clean white towels. However, it’s important that you don’t push or wipe the water. Simply use blotting motions to soak it up. Wiping or pushing could result in the water getting pushed deeper into your home or carpeting and increasing your problem.

 

Turn off the power to the soaked areas. You will want to remove the danger of electrocution from the water-logged area to do some cleaning and to help the plumber and the restoration agents do their work.


Move any furniture and belongings from the affected room to a safe and dry area. Taking your possessions to a dry place will make it easier to decide which need restoring and repair. It will also prevent your belongings from being exposed to further moisture.

 

DON’T do any of these things for any reason

 

Don’t use your vacuum cleaner to suck up the water. This will not only get you electrocuted, but will also severely damage your vacuum cleaner. Use manual means of water removal, like with mops and pails.


Don’t use newspaper to soak up the water. The ink they use for newsprint runs and transfers very easily, which could then stain carpet and tile with hard-to-remove stains.


Don’t disturb mold. This is especially true if you spot a severe growth. Leave the mold remediation efforts to the professionals. Attempting to clean it yourself could mean exposing yourself to the harmful health effects of mold. Worse, you could inadvertently spread it to other areas of the house.


Don’t turn on your HVAC system until given approval from the restoration agency. Turning your HVAC system on before everything has been cleaned could spread moisture and mold all over the house.
